Abstract
This study investigated the changes in Weissella koreensis (WK) protein expression levels during fermentation in MRS medium supplemented with garlic of WK. WK was first discovered as lactic acid bacteria (LAB) in a Korean fermented cabbage dish known as kimchi. The number of WK cells in MRS medium with garlic (MBCG) and without (MB) after 7 days was 3.55 × 1010 and 2.55 × 1010 CFU/mL, respectively. To observe the changes in the carbon sources in the media, we measured the glucose, sucrose, lactic acid, and acetic acid levels in each medium (MB and MBCG). Thus, 67.2 ± 2.4 (MB) and 64.2 ± 4.7 (MBCG) mmol-1 of glucose were consumed. For sucrose, the level was 3.5 ± 2.2 (MB), and 3.4 ± 2.5 (MBCG) mmol-1. There was not much difference in the lactic acid and acetic acid levels at 160.8 ± 0.4 (MB) and 159.2 ± 0.2 (MBCG) and 2.4 ± 0.4 (MB) and 2.2 ± 8.1 (MBCG) mmol-1, respectively. After the 7-day fermentation period, two-dimensional electrophoresis (2DE) was used to confirm the protein expression pattern in the WK strain. The results show that the fusA and ssb1 proteins were reduced, and the clpP protein was increased. Afterwards, the expression patterns of the above proteins were confirmed through qRT-PCR. Thus, this study confirms the changes in protein expression levels in Weissella koreensis when garlic was added to the media. This study provides basic data for future studies on the major biosynthetic pathways of WK.Entities:

Changes in the concentrations of the sugars and organic acids in the MRS Broth (MB) and MRS Broth with crushed garlic (MBCG) during fermentation at 30 °C.
| Sample | Fermentation Time (Day) | Cell Number | Sugars and Organic Acids (mmol−1) |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Glucose | Sucrose | Lactic Acid | Acetic Acid | |||
| MB | Day1 | 2.23 × 107 | 98.0 ± 4.2 | 3.2 ± 2.9 | 0 | 0 |
| Day3 | 3.22 × 108 | 70.1 ± 3.6 * | 3.3 ± 3.3 * | 142.1 ± 1.5 * | 1.5 ± 2.3 * | |
| Day5 | 4.89 × 109 * | 68.1 ± 3.1 | 3.4 ± 2.4 | 158.1 ± 1.2 | 2.2 ± 2.5 | |
| Day7 | 2.55 × 1010 | 67.2 ± 2.4 | 3.5 ± 2.2 | 160.8 ± 0.4 | 2.4 ± 0.4 | |
| MBCG | Day1 | 1.23 × 107 | 97.0 ± 3.8 | 3.1 ± 3.1 | 0 | 0 |
| Day3 | 2.82 × 108 | 71.2 ± 2.6 * | 3.2 ± 3.8 * | 140.1 ± 2.4 * | 1.4 ± 1.1 * | |
| Day5 | 5.89 × 109 * | 66.1 ± 3.3 | 3.3 ± 3.7 | 157.2 ± 1.5 | 2.2 ± 2.4 | |
| Day7 | 3.55 × 1010 | 64.2 ± 4.7 | 3.4 ± 2.5 | 159.2 ± 0.2 | 2.2 ± 8.1 | |
Values with an asterisk (*) in the same column are significantly different when compared to those detected in the MB and MBCG media (p < 0.05).
